Question 1152078: I am trying to determine the vehicle speed upon impact. Vehicle A weighs 3,428lbs and Vehicle B weighs 4,269lbs. Vehicle A was moving and Vehicle B was stationary (parked). Vehicle A struck Vehicle B from behind and pushed the car forward a distance of approximately 30-feet on dry asphalt. At what speed (mph) must Vehicle A have been traveling at upon impact in order to push stationary Vehicle B 30-feet forward?

As the problem is formulated (worded, printed, posted and presented), it CAN NOT be solved.
The reason why it can not be solved is the lack of input data.
To be solved, the friction forces should be calculated, but the post does not give the necessary info for it.
